It's semantics, but speed option is pitching off of EMOLOS--quick pitch, hence the word speed. Zone Option is pitching off the force and zoning the front.

I might have missed it, but how does the blocking change if it's a four-linebacker set?

Say its a 44 cover 3, then Y and H still block 1 and 2 deep so corner and FS. Tackle still hooks playside end, unless he is in a ghost 9.. then F blocks the end and Tackle goes to backer. But playside tackle and F are responsible for End and Inside Backer. We still read outside backer as force and pitch off of him.
